How to Dial Kenya
It's easy to call any Kenya phone number
US From United States
011 + 254 + local number
From Mobile / VoIP
Simply use the + format - easier and works worldwide:
+254 + local number
The + symbol automatically uses the correct exit code for your location.

Kenya Telecom & Phone System
Understanding Kenya's phone network
Kenya is a global leader in mobile money, with M-Pesa (launched by Safaricom in 2007) revolutionizing financial services. Safaricom dominates the mobile market with over 40 million subscribers. Other operators include Airtel Kenya and Telkom Kenya (now merged as Airtel-Telkom). 4G LTE coverage is available in major cities and towns. Kenya's mobile infrastructure is among the most advanced in sub-Saharan Africa.
| Country Code | +254 |
| International Prefix (exit code) | 000 |
| Trunk Prefix | 0 |
| Phone Number Length | 9 digits |
| Mobile Prefixes | 7, 1 |
| Emergency Number | 999 |
| Timezone | Africa/Nairobi (UTC+3) |
Special Dialing Rules for Kenya
Drop the leading 0 when calling from abroad. Kenyan mobile numbers are 10 digits starting with 07 or 01 locally. Internationally, dial +254 followed by 9 digits. For example, 0722-123456 becomes +254-722-123456. Nairobi landlines: +254-20-XXXXXXX.
Tips for Calling Kenya
Make the most of your calls
Kenya is 8 hours ahead of US Eastern Time. Business hours are Monday through Friday, 8 AM to 5 PM. The best time to call from the US East Coast is early morning (6-8 AM ET = 2-4 PM EAT). Mobile is the dominant communication method — most Kenyans rely exclusively on mobile phones rather than landlines.
